Refund Policy —

The ACDA-MN State Honor Choir program bases its projected budget on the number of selected participants and plans for accordingly. Student registration fees cover the following contracted costs: meals/snacks, t-shirt, printed music, design and printing of programs, two concert tickets, artistic fees for conductor, accompanist and instrumentalists, postage and shipping costs, travel expenses, administrative services, web services, recording services, facility rental, and liability insurance.

Students withdrawing from the honor choir program up to five weeks prior to honor choir day will be issued a full refund if a suitable alternate can be located and placed into the choir. After five weeks, students withdrawing from the honor choir program will not be eligible for a refund.

Partial refunds will be considered on a case-by case basis if the student absence is the result of a sudden medical or family emergency, provided that sufficient notification was directed to the designated ACDA-MN honor choir co-chair, in advance of the honor choir day.

Students who are absent will receive their t-shirt and the CD recording of the performance through their home director.

SCHOLARSHIPS AVAILABLE FOR REGISTRATION FEES

Several need-based scholarships to support the honor choir registration fee will be available on a limited basis, sponsored by ACDA-MN’s F. Melius Christiansen Endowment Fund Committee. Parents should indicate their interest on the Student Information Form returned to the school’s director. Should the student be selected for placement in the Honor Choir, an official Scholarship Application Form (Use Online Application Form or use a Paper Copy Form) should be submitted by parents to the ACDA-MN office by due date listed below.

Scholarship Applications Due Date:

9-10 Honor Choirs: Friday, November 17, 2023

Please note that this is a firm deadline.

NEW SCHOLARSHIP APPLICATION FORM:

The need-based scholarship application form consists of two statements:

  • Parents/guardians to explain financial need
  • Student statement of expected personal growth in the honor choir experience

STUDENT SELECTION CAP

 As a policy, the Honor Choir Co-Chairs select and place:

  •  7-8:  Up to five students per school, per group
  • 9-10:  Up to fifteen students per school assigned to three groups
  • 4-5-6:  Up to five students per school, per group

Occasionally, in order to ensure overall high quality of the choir, or in the case of a student withdrawal, more students per school could be selected.  In other words, selected students with qualifying audition scores will be entitled to receive additional consideration, if needed.

CONCERT TICKETS

Buy Tickets!

Tickets are “pay-want-you-will

This lets you choose how much to pay for a ticket.

Can I really pay whatever I want?

Yes! ACDA-MN believes in the power of choral music, and wants to make it accessible to as many people as possible. We are just glad you want to attend and support this group of talented young musicians.

How much should I pay? 

Suggested amounts are $15 for adults, and $5 for students (K-College).

Where does the money go?

To help keep the Honor Choir program affordable to as many singers as possible. Expenses to run the program include fees for the guest conductor, accompanist, instrumentalists, professional rehearsal tracks, onsite medical staff, facilities, food, T-shirt, downloadable audio recording of the concert, liability insurance, and administrative support services.
